The perpetual calendar of the vine

From November to March, the vine leaves change their color and fall. The sap from the vines descends to the roots and the vineyard quietly falls asleep for the winter until the next vegetative cycle. At the beginning of spring, the cycle restarts. The vine was pruned during the winter, the sap rises and forms tears along the branches. In the meantime, the buds appear and let appear a young shoot: promise of a fruitful year.
